I was able to "fix" the sharp throat tones on my Chinese C clarinet with
poster putty. I am also using a different mouthpiece on it, a Clark
Fobes made from a Zinner blank (I use his San Francisco version on
B-flat/A). This mouthpiece seemed to work just a little bit better and
I was happy to be able to put it to use.

I haven't had that much chance to use it, but we did play the Overture
to Cosi fan tutte this past semester and it was helpful it have it for that.

Luis Rossi also makes a C clarinet now.
